Playful Light and Shadow

The Winter Palace in Şəki, was recently renovated and is open to the public, and a photo permit is available for a small fee.  One of the rooms contains some wonderful murals, whereas the others have smooth white walls that receive their daily decoration from the light that oozes through the stunning stained glass windows, known as shabaka.

Winter Palace,  Sheki,  Azerbaijan,  March 2017

To the left of this image, you see a recently reconstructed door at the top of the stairs and a passage through to a neighbouring room to the right. More importantly, the fabulous colours clearly demonstrate that the Khan had good taste in his choice of decoration.
